Skip to content

Instantly share code, notes, and snippets.

View m3nd3s's full-sized avatar

Almir Mendes m3nd3s

View GitHub Profile
@m3nd3s
m3nd3s / rm_to_from_bahia.sh
Created March 11, 2011 00:39
rm to "baianos"
#/bin/bash
#
# now, you must be edit you ~/.bashrc or ~/.bash_profile and add the command:
# alias rm="/path/to/rm_to_from_bahia.sh"
#
# Now you're safe!
echo "ARE YOU SURE YOU WANT TO DELETE ALL THIS SHIT?"
read RESP
# RSpec 2.0 syntax Cheet Sheet by http://ApproachE.com
# defining spec within a module will automatically pick Player::MovieList as a 'subject' (see below)
module Player
describe MovieList, "with optional description" do
it "is pending example, so that you can write ones quickly"
it "is already working example that we want to suspend from failing temporarily" do
pending("working on another feature that temporarily breaks this one")
@m3nd3s
m3nd3s / palavra_prima.rb
Created April 12, 2011 17:00
Classe para identificar se a somatório de letras de palavras de uma frase são primas
#http://dojopuzzles.com/problemas/exibe/palavras-primas/
class PalavraPrima
attr_accessor :phrase
def initialize
@@letters =[]
"a".upto("z") { |l| @@letters << l }
"A".upto("Z") { |l| @@letters << l }
end
@m3nd3s
m3nd3s / autor.rb
Created September 15, 2011 12:45
Nomes de Autores de Obras Bibliográficas - Dojo Ruby [http://dojopuzzles.com/problemas/exibe/nomes-de-autores-de-obras-bibliograficas/]
# coding: utf-8
class Autor
attr_accessor :nomes
def initialize(nomes=[])
@nomes = nomes
@nomes_especiais = ["Neto", "Filho", "Sobrinho", "Neta", "Filha", "Sobrinha", "Junior"]
@preposicoes = ["da", "de", "do", "das", "dos"]
end
@m3nd3s
m3nd3s / deploy.rb
Created September 30, 2011 02:25
Palestra de Capistrano no @rockandrails
# Integração com o Bundler
require "bundler/capistrano"
# Integração com RVM
# mais informações: http://beginrescueend.com/integration/capistrano/
$:.unshift(File.expand_path('./lib', ENV['rvm_path'])) # Add RVM's lib directory to the load path.
require "rvm/capistrano"
set :rvm_ruby_string, '1.9.2'
# Nome da aplicação
@m3nd3s
m3nd3s / arduino.pde
Created November 28, 2011 21:19
Código da Andreia
################ CODIGO TWITTER
/*
@m3nd3s
m3nd3s / conf.rb
Created December 11, 2011 17:17
Delayed Job implementation
# Em Gemfile
gem 'delayed_job'
# Após isto estou executando o comando: ./script/rails generate delayed_job
# que retorna um erro:
m3nd3s [adena] 1.9.2 (DJ) $ ./script/rails generate delayed_job
/Users/m3nd3s/.rvm/gems/ruby-1.9.2-p136@adena/gems/mysql2-0.2.6/lib/active_record/connection_adapters/mysql2_adapter.rb:312:in `query': Table 'adena_development.delayed_jobs' doesn't exist (Mysql2::Error)
from /Users/m3nd3s/.rvm/gems/ruby-1.9.2-p136@adena/gems/mysql2-0.2.6/lib/active_record/connection_adapters/mysql2_adapter.rb:312:in `execute'
from /Users/m3nd3s/.rvm/gems/ruby-1.9.2-p136@adena/gems/mysql2-0.2.6/lib/active_record/connection_adapters/mysql2_adapter.rb:462:in `columns'
from /Users/m3nd3s/.rvm/gems/ruby-1.9.2-p136@adena/gems/activerecord-3.0.10/lib/active_record/base.rb:685:in `columns'
@m3nd3s
m3nd3s / poster.mkd
Created January 25, 2012 13:42
Venha pra G!ran

Cartaz Contratação

@m3nd3s
m3nd3s / LI-BSF.mkd
Created February 26, 2012 17:56
Palestras enviadas para o Liberdade Interativa de Barra de São Francisco

Palestras para o Liberdade Interativa de Barra de São Francisco (LI-BSF)

As palestras estão separadas por palestrantes já existem várias do mesmo palestrante.

Daniel Marcos

SEO da wine, trabalho com search e desenvolvimento web. @daniel2marcos / fb.com/daniel2marcos Iniciei meus trabalhos como webdesigner, mas vi que nao tinha muito talento pra coisa, então me achei como programador, e convivi juntos aos algoritmos durante 4anos. E como queria mudar para novos ares, hoje trabalho com search.

@m3nd3s
m3nd3s / 12resolutions.mkd
Created March 7, 2012 02:08
12 resolutions for programmers

It's important for programmers to challenge themselves.

Creative and technical stagnation is the only alternative.

In the spirit of the new year, I've compiled twelve month-sized resolutions.

Each month is an annually renewable technical or personal challenge:

  1. Go analog.
  2. Stay healthy.